Fullbay Login
Accessing your Fullbay account is straightforward. You just need your email and password. Follow these steps to log in quickly.
How To Access Your Fullbay Account
- Open your web browser and go to the official Fullbay website.
- Click the “Login” button located in the top right corner.
- Enter the email address associated with your account.
- Type your password carefully. Passwords are case-sensitive.
- Click the “Sign In” button to enter your dashboard.
If you forget your password, click the “Forgot Password” link on the login page. Fullbay will send a reset link to your email. Check your spam folder if you don’t see it right away.
Common Fullbay Login Issues
Sometimes you might have trouble logging in. Here are the most common problems and how to fix them.
- Incorrect email or password: Double-check for typos. Make sure Caps Lock is off.
- Account locked: After multiple failed attempts, your account may lock temporarily. Wait 15 minutes and try again.
- Browser cache: Clear your browser cache and cookies. This often resolves login glitches.
- Outdated browser: Update your browser to the latest version for best compatibility.
What You Can Do After Fullbay Login
Once you’re logged in, the dashboard shows you everything at a glance. Here are the main features you can use.
Manage Repair Orders
Create, edit, and track repair orders in real time. Assign jobs to technicians and monitor progress. You can see which vehicles are in the shop and what stage they’re at.
Track Inventory
Fullbay tracks parts and supplies automatically. You can check stock levels, set reorder points, and generate purchase orders. This helps you avoid delays from missing parts.
Monitor Shop Workflow
View your shop schedule and technician workload. See who is available and who is busy. This helps you assign jobs more efficiently and reduce downtime.
Generate Reports
Pull reports on labor, parts, and profitability. Use this data to make informed business decisions. Reports are available for any date range you choose.

Frequently Asked Questions
Can I Use Fullbay Login On My Phone?
Yes, Fullbay has a mobile app. You can log in from your smartphone or tablet. The app gives you access to repair orders, inventory, and messaging.
What If I Can’t Remember My Fullbay Login Email?
Contact your shop administrator. They can look up your account details. If you are the administrator, check your email records or contact Fullbay support.
Is My Fullbay Login Secure?
Yes, Fullbay uses encryption to protect your data. They also offer role-based permissions. This means you only see what you need to see.
Can I Have Multiple Fullbay Logins For One Shop?
Yes, each technician and manager can have their own login. This keeps track of who did what. It also helps with accountability and reporting.
How Do I Update My Fullbay Login Password?
Go to your account settings after logging in. Look for the “Change Password” option. Enter your current password and then your new one.
